Some skylights open and close, permitting air to flow via your house. Especially in Brisbane's sticky summer months, increasing the airflow of your home can bring remedy for the heat. Having an open skylight also assists you to enhance the air high quality in your home. This is due to the fact that dirt and bacteria can run away and fresh air can go into.

Some skylights are much better matched for hot climates, while others are created to stand up to harsh weather conditions. Installing skylights might need architectural adjustments to your roofing or ceiling.
Skylights come in a series of prices, relying on the dimension, materials, and functions. Determine your budget and explore different options to find the right skylight for your needs. Like any other component of your home, skylights need regular upkeep to guarantee ideal performance. Consider the upkeep requirements and factor them right into your decision-making procedure.

They can be open up to launch warm, stale air and permit fresh air to distribute throughout your home. This is specifically beneficial in spaces with high humidity, such as bathroom and kitchens. Correct ventilation assists reduce mold and mildew and mildew development, creating a much healthier living setting. Good air flow is necessary for keeping indoor convenience if you live in a damp climate.
